•
If an item is made of mixed fabrics, the iron
should be set to the lowest temperature (for
instance, if an item is 60% polyester and 40%
cotton, it should be ironed at temperature used
for polyester ironing «•»).
•
If you cannot define the fabric structure, find a
place that is inconspicuous while wearing and
select the ironing temperature experimentally
(always start with the lowest temperature and
raise it gradually until you get the desired result).
•
Corduroy and other fabrics that become
glossy quickly should be ironed strictly in one
direction (in the direction of the pile) with slight
pressure.
•
To avoid appearance of glossy spots on syn-
thetic and silk fabrics, iron them backside.
SETTING THE IRONING TEMPERATURE
•
Place the iron on its base (8).
•
Insert the power plug into the mains socket.
•
Turn the temperature control knob (11) to set the
required ironing temperature: «•», «••», «•••»
or «MAX» (depending on the fabric type), the
pilot lamp (9) will light up.
•
Once the temperature of the soleplate (14)
reaches the set point, the pilot lamp (9) will go
out and you can start ironing.
Notes:
– If you are ironing at high temperature but you
need to switch to lower temperature, wait until
the soleplate temperature decreases and the
pilot lamp (9) lights up, and only then you may
start ironing.
– While steam ironing it is necessary to set the
ironing temperature «•••» or «MAX», the
steam ironing sector is marked with corre-
sponding symbols on the temperature con-
trol knob (11).

STEAM IRONING
While steam ironing it is necessary to set the ironing
temperature «•••» or «MAX», the steam ironing
sector is marked with corresponding symbols on the
temperature control knob (11).
•
The iron is provided with an anti-drip valve that
stops water supply if the soleplate temperature
is too low; it prevents dripping from the soleplate
openings (14). During heating and cooling of
the iron soleplate (14), you will hear characteris-
tic clicks of the anti-drip valve opening/closing,
which indicates its normal operation.
•
Place the iron on its base (8).
•
Set the continuous steam supply knob (3) to the
utmost right position – continuous steam sup-
ply is off.
•
Insert the power plug into the mains socket.
•
Make sure that there is enough water in the
water tank (10).
•
Turn the temperature control knob (11) to set the
required ironing temperature: «•••» or «MAX»,
the pilot lamp (9) will light up.
•
When the soleplate (14) reaches the set temper-
ature and the pilot lamp (9) goes out, you can
start ironing.
•
Turn the continuous steam supply knob (3) to
set the steam generation rate, steam will start
going out from the soleplate (14) openings.
•
Set the temperature control knob (11) to the
position «OFF», and the continuous steam sup-
ply knob (3) to the utmost right position - con-
tinuous steam supply is off.
•
Pull the power plug out of the mains socket and
let the iron cool down completely.
ATTENTION!
If the steam is not constantly supplied during oper-
ation, check whether the temperature control
knob (11) is set properly and there is water in the
water tank (10).
